Yanqui
Yanqui is an intermittent stream in Sonora, Northern Mexico and has an elevation of 1,080 metres. Yanqui is situated nearby to the locality Cobriza, as well as near the abandoned locality Mesa Quemada.| Tap on a place to explore it |
